Title:
PRR 2048, F-3C, c. 1911
Description:
Portraits 3. Here is a steam locomotive portrait by an unidentified photographer that was taken in Camden, New Jersey, c. 1911. Shown here is Pennsylvania Railroad engine #2048, an F-3C (2-6-0) "Mogul" built by the Baldwin Locomotive Works during July of 1902 and retired in August of 1926 after 24 years of faithful service. Note the hostler working atop the tender. (#17 of 33)
